Air Marshal S. Shrinivas Takes Charge as Chief of IAF Training Command

The Indian Air Force (IAF) has appointed Air Marshal S. Shrinivas as the new head of its Training Command. Which marking an important leadership change in the force’s training and human resource development wing. With vast experience as a fighter pilot, flying instructor and commander of key training institutions, his appointment is expected to further strengthen pilot training, safety, and operational preparedness across the IAF.

Why in the News?

Air Marshal S. Shrinivas assumed charge as Air Officer Commanding-in-Chief (AOC-in-C) of the Training Command of the Indian Air Force on January 1. After taking charge, he paid homage to fallen personnel at the Training Command War Memorial.

About Air Marshal S. Shrinivas

Air Marshal S. Shrinivas is a senior Indian Air Force officer with extensive experience in fighter operations, flight instruction, and training administration. He is known for his leadership in flying training, safety, and personnel management roles.

Career Background

  • Alumnus of the National Defence Academy (NDA)
  • Commissioned into the fighter stream of the IAF on June 13, 1987
  • Category ‘A’ Qualified Flying Instructor
  • Over 4,200 flying hours on multiple aircraft types

Flying and Operational Experience

Air Marshal Shrinivas has flown a wide range of aircraft, including,

  • MiG-21, Iskra, Kiran
  • PC-7 Mk II, HPT-32, microlite aircraft
  • He is also qualified as:
  • Second pilot on Chetak and Cheetah helicopters
  • Operations Officer on the Pechora missile system

Key Command Appointments In Dept.

  • Commandant, Air Force Academy
  • Air Officer Commanding of a frontline fighter base on the western border
  • Air Officer Commanding of a premier flying training base
  • Air Officer Commanding, Advance HQ Western Air Command (Jaipur)
  • Commanding Officer, Flying Instructors School
  • Commandant, Institute of Aerospace Safety
  • Commanding Officer, Basic Flying Training School

Academic and Professional Qualifications

Air Marshal Shrinivas is a graduate of,

  • National Defense College (NDC)
  • College of Defense Management (CDM)
  • Defense Services Staff College (DSSC)

He holds,

  • MPhil in Defense and Strategic Studies
  • Master of Management Studies
  • MSc in Defense and Strategic Studies

Awards and Honours

For his distinguished service, he has received,

  • Vishisht Seva Medal (VSM) – 2017
  • Ati Vishisht Seva Medal (AVSM) – 2024
